The only man to score in every match of a World Cup-winning campaign (1970), Jairzinho was the explosive right winger of Brazil's most celebrated side.

A powerful, direct winger who combined electric pace with a thunderous shot, terrorising full-backs down the right flank.

At 2.01m, Crouch was English football's most technically gifted tall striker, famous for his robot goal celebration and surprisingly deft touch for a target man.

An unusually skilful target man whose aerial power and deceptively delicate first touch made him a nightmare at set pieces.
